Entrance to the Norfolk Melting Shop, built c.1918.

In 1993 this gateway was dismantled and moved a short distance along the road. The stones were cleaned, and it was rebuilt without the doors, windows and brick infill.

Lothian Buses Gemini 2 number 926 (SN09 CVL) ‘Livingstone’ is seen here on West Savile Terrace in Blackford in Grange/Prestonfield operating a service 24 to Waterfront Broadway by the Scottish Gas HQ in West Granton, West Pilton/West Granton. Taken on Monday the 26th of July 2021.

 

Gemini Two 926 (SN09 CVL) ‘Livingstone’ was new to Lothian in April 2009 as 926 in Harlequin. It was new to Longstone depot.

 

It was repainted into Madder and White Swoops. In 2015 it gained an orange roof with big ‘29’s on each side along with 927-936 as branding for service 29. In 2017 it lost its branding and has since been in standard Madder and White Swoops. 926 and 927 were the only two of 926-936 not to move to Lothian Country in 2017.
